Specifying the aerial overlay area
From the chart application.
1. Select Menu.
2. Select Set-up.
3. Select Cartography.
4. Select Aerial Overlay.
A list of overlay options is displayed.
5. Select either On Land, On Land and Shallows, or On Land and
Sea.
A tick is displayed next to the option and if aerial overlay is
switched on the screen is redrawn showing the new overlay
selection.
Radar overlay
You can combine the chart with the radar and MARPA functions
to provide target tracking or to help you distinguish between fixed
objects and other marine traffic.
You can enhance the use of your chart by combining it with the
following radar features:
• MARPA.
• Radar overlay (for distinguishing between fixed and moving
objects).
Using the radar to view MARPA targets on the chart
The Mini Automatic Radar Plotting Aid (MARPA) function is used for
target tracking and risk analysis. When the radar overlay is on, all
MARPA targets are displayed in the chart window and associated
MARPA functions can be accessed via the chart.

Using radar overlay to distinguish between fixed and moving
objects
You can overlay radar image data over your chart image allowing
better distinction between fixed objects and other marine traffic. For
best results, switch on Radar-Chart synchronization to ensure radar
range and chart scale are synchronized.
Enabling radar overlay
With the radar turned on and transmitting, with the chart application
in 2D view:
1. Select Menu.
2. Select Presentation.
3. Select Layers.
4. Select Radar so that On is highlighted.
The opacity bar is displayed showing the current opacity
percentage.
5. Use the Rotary Control to adjust the opacity to the required
percentage.
Accessing radar controls on the chart
From the chart application:
1. Select Menu.
2. Select Radar Options.
Note: Any changes made to the radar options from the chart
application will be applied to the radar application.
